What the role is:
Based in either STB New Delhi or STB Mumbai, the Assistant Manager will be responsible for overseeing the Finance, Administration, and some Human Resource functions of the STB India office. The officer will also support ad-hoc projects in collaboration with team members to strengthen Singapore's positioning as a compelling destination for Indian leisure and MICE travellers.
What you will be working on:
The Assistant Manager will be responsible for managing the Finance, Administration, and Human Resource functions for the STB India team. He/She will be based in either STB New Delhi office or STB Mumbai office, and will be required to travel to the other STB office outside of the city where he/she is based i.e. New Delhi or Mumbai. The officer will also support incentive-related processes and other ad-hoc projects as assigned. Details of the key responsibilities are as follows:
(1) Finance
The officer will oversee the day-to-day financial operations of both STB New Delhi and STB Mumbai offices, including processing invoices and payments through STB's internal Workday platform. He/she will also be responsible for financial reporting and functions such as administering tax deductions in compliance with local regulatory requirements, monitoring budgets, and managing month-end and year-end closing processes. The officer will work closely with the STB Headquarters Finance team to ensure adherence to corporate policies and reporting timelines.
(2) Administration
The officer will lead and/or support procurement and tender processes, ensuring proper documentation and audit trails for all financial and administrative transactions, in consultation with the STB Headquarters Finance and Procurement teams where required. He/she will serve as one of the points of contact for the generic email accounts of STB New Delhi and STB Mumbai, and will maintain an inventory of marketing collaterals such as souvenirs and guidebooks. The role also includes planning and producing collaterals for marketing, trade, and media engagements, as well as promotional events, in collaboration with team members. The officer will oversee office leasing arrangements, including rental equipment and other administrative contracts (e.g. office vehicles and manpower support) that require periodic review and renewal.
(3) Human Resource
The officer will liaise with the appointed payroll agency to ensure timely and accurate payroll administration. He/she will manage staff welfare activities and coordinate individual training programmes as the office's Training Coordinator. The officer will also maintain the STB India intranet page (Batik) as the office Knowledge Manager, and provide administrative support to the Regional Director, India, Middle East, South Asia, and Africa (IMESA).
(4) Incentives Processing and Ad-hoc Projects
The officer will support the administration of incentive programmes implemented by STB India to promote Singapore as a compelling MICE destination. He/she will also assist with ad-hoc projects and assignments as required by the Area Directors of STB New Delhi and STB Mumbai.
